Re: Why would I need a lift for 22" tires?
4" is good for 22"tires, spindle lift (wheel on a stick) are easy to put on, they add more stress to other steering componets. Riding mowers and tractors have spindle lifts.
drop axles are the way ezgo would lift it, if that says anything. I would use an allsports drop axle with spindles for your model cart if it were me doing it. I doubt the little difference between them will make much difference when only going 20mph. You'll probably want to upgrade your cables if you haven't already. |

Re: Why would I need a lift for 22" tires?
You do not need a drop axle on a campground queen. The stock electric PDS will go about 15mph and kept to the camp roads and trails will be fine with a spindle lift. We really abused Jakes 3 & 4" spindle lifts in the Dozer cuts at work and never had a problem. Jakes makes a tough spindle ....Remove any speed chip you may have in the PDS cart before you put the big tires on
